Available in white and black color options, the Soma 80oz pitcher is said to be “designed to look stunning on your table and fit perfectly in your fridge.” It holds up to 10 cups of filtered water and is made of shatterproof, BPA-free plastic and with a sturdy and easy-to-grasp bamboo handle.

While other filtered water pitchers require lifting the lid to fill ,which can easily lead to overflow and leaks, this option from Soma features a simple one-step process that compliments its sleek form factor. Simply hold the pitcher under the faucet and the lid door automatically opens for filling.

For added peace of mind, Soma’s filtration technology was “designed by leading experts.” Furthermore, helping you to live a more sustainable lifestyle, it is also made of 65 percent renewable, plant-based materials.

Credit: Soma

The Soma filtered water pitcher is also proven to filter out four major contaminant sources often found in water: chlorine, mercury, copper and zinc.
